A FERNHURST man is entitled to claim up to £500,000 damages from Witley Parish Council for an accident in January 2012 that left him in a coma for seven days.
Ex-bus driver Andrew Cavanagh, 57, was in a single-decker Stagecoach bus on the A283 Petworth Road in the centre of Witley when a giant lime tree crashed on to his cab, leaving him with life-threatening injuries.
Mr Kavanagh sued both Witley Parish Council and its tree surgeon David Kevin Shepherd for damages in the High Court in December. The judge Sir Alistair MacDuff ruled he was entitled to compensation from the parish council but not from Mr Shepherd, on Tuesday.
A parish council spokesman said. “We are disappointed with the judgement and are actively pursuing the matter with our lawyer. We are unable to comment further.”
